Woman ends life, husband assaulted

Last Updated 23 June 2013, 21:31 IST

A homemaker allegedly committed suicide at her house in Yeshwantpur police limits on Saturday.

The deceased has been identified as Kumari, 32, a resident of First Main Road in Yeshwantpur. She had married Umesh, a roadside food vendor, 12 years ago. The couple had two sons, aged eight and 10.

According to the police, the couple were not on good terms as Umesh had taken to drinking heavily. “He allegedly harassed Kumari physically and mentally, leading her to take her life as she could no longer bear the torture,” police said.

Police added that Kumari had locked herself at home after Umesh went outside on Saturday, and while her sons were in school.

She hanged herself from a ceiling fan and her death was discovered by relatives, who lived in the same area. “There was no response when the relatives knocked on the door. They broke the door open and found the body,” police said.

They rushed Kumari to a nearby hospital where doctors declared her dead on arrival. A postmortem was conducted at M S Ramaiah Hospital.

Umesh attacked

According to police, angry relatives attacked Umesh afterwards, resulting in his hospitalisation. “He has now fled the hospital fearing for his life,” police said.

Umesh has been booked under Section 306 (abetment of to commit suicide) and Section 498A (husband or relative of husband of a woman subjecting her to cruelty) of the Indian Penal Code. A search has been launched to nab him.
